ALTER TABLE [wb_khda] ADD DEFAULT (getdate()) FOR [up_date] ...
對布爾值取反,使用 。 對 數值取反,使用abs 取絕對值。 這里如果數據表里的值一開始為 ,那么會報一個錯: Err BIGINT UNSIGNED value is out of range in resume.r resume.status 原因:取絕對值之前得到負值,看看是不是status勾選了unsigned,去掉再試試。 ...
2019-09-19 13:50 0 1722 推薦指數:
ALTER TABLE [wb_khda] ADD DEFAULT (getdate()) FOR [up_date] ...
1. 前言 我們在設計數據庫的時候一定會帶上新增、更新的時間、操作者等審計信息。 之所以帶這些信息是因為假如有一天公司的數據庫被人為刪了,盡管可能有數據庫備份可以恢復數據。但是我們仍然需要追蹤到這個事是誰干的,在什么時間干的,具體干了哪些事等等,方便定責和修補。但是我們變更每條數據都要去顯式 ...
select datediff(year, 開始日期,結束日期); --兩日期間隔年select datediff(quarter, 開始日期,結束日期); --兩日期間隔季select datedi ...
...
select datediff(year, 開始日期,結束日期); --兩日期間隔年select datediff(quarter, 開始日期,結束日期); --兩日期間隔季select datedi ...
SQL語句中count(1)count(*)count(字段)用法的區別 在SQL語句中count函數是最常用的函數之一,count函數是用來統計表中記錄數的一個函數, 一. count(1)和count(*)的區別 1. count(1)和count(*)的作用: 都是檢索表中所有記錄行 ...
SQL語句中count(1)count(*)count(字段)用法的區別 在SQL語句中count函數是最常用的函數之一,count函數是用來統計表中記錄數的一個函數, 一. count(1)和count(*)的區別 1. count(1)和count(*)的作用: 都是檢索表中所有記錄行 ...
一、例如:"select * from tablename where A order by B" 或寫成: "select * from tablename where C ...